43.26 QSPI Module Electrical Specifications

Table 43-33. QSPI Module Electrical Specifications
AC Characteristics Standard Operating Conditions: VDDIO = VDDANA 1.9-3.6V (unless otherwise stated)

Operating Temperature: -40°C ≤ TA ≤ +85°C for Industrial Temp

-40°C ≤ TA ≤ +125°C for Extended Temp

Param. No. Symbol Characteristics Min. Typ.(1) Max. Units Conditions
QSPI_1 FCLK
QSPI serial clock frequency
  • SDR Host mode 0 and 2
32 MHz VDDIO = 3.3V, CLOAD = 30 pF(MIN)
QSPI_2 FCLK
QSPI serial clock frequency
  • SDR Host mode 1 and 3
32 MHz VDDIO = 3.3V, CLOAD = 30 pF(MIN)
QSPI_3 TSCKH Serial clock high time 8.9 ns
QSPI_5 TSCKL Serial clock low time 7.8 ns
QSPI_7 TSCKR Serial clock rise time 6.9 ns See parameter DI27 I/O spec
QSPI_9 TSCKF Serial clock fall time 7.6 ns See parameter DI25 I/O spec
QSPI_11 TCSS CS active setup time 7.3 ns
QSPI_13 TCSH CS active hold time 10.4 ns
QSPI_19 TDIS Data in setup time 2.4 ns
QSPI_21 TDIH Data in hold time 1.023 ns
QSPI_23 TDOH Data out hold 1.17 ns
QSPI_25 TDOV Data out valid 1.48 ns
QSPI_27 QSPI_GCLK QSPI peripheral clock frequency 64 MHz
Note:
  1. Assumes VDDIO(typ) and typical external load on all SQI pins unless otherwise noted.
  2. These parameters are characterized but not tested in manufacturing.
